Household Income in Giddy Green ONS 2023

The average total household income in Giddy Green is approximately £51,344 a year before tax, 7% below the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£38,390.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Giddy Green ONS 2025

There are approximately 1,238 active businesses based in Giddy Green, around 60 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 89%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 17 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Giddy Green

Of the 8,886 households in and around Giddy Green, 65% are owned, 16% are socially rented and 19% are privately rented. Home ownership here is in line with the England and Wales average of 63%.

Owned 65% Social rented 16% Private rented 19%

Tenure from the 2021 Census (ONS), for the postcode districts covering Giddy Green.
